How Casinonic welcome packages are constructed — the mechanics

Casinonic’s standard welcome package is sizeable in sticker terms, but three structural rules determine how much value you can realistically extract:

Casinonic bonuses and promotions: an evidence-first breakdown

  • Wagering requirement basis: the site applies a 50x wagering requirement to the bonus amount (not always the deposit). That multiplies the amount you must turnover before withdrawal.
  • Time limits and session pressure: many bonuses have a short clearing window (commonly 3 days per bonus slice). Short windows force a high-rate betting cadence that raises variance and increases the chance of triggering T&C breaches like the max-bet rule.
  • Game weightings and exclusions: only certain slots contribute 100% to wagering, while table games and some providers are excluded or contribute less. Understanding which pokies are allowed matters if you plan a low-volatility or low-stakes path to clear.

Practical example: a A$100 bonus with 50x wagering requires A$5,000 of bets. If you play average RTP pokies (≈96%), your expected house edge on those wagers is roughly 4% of turnover, implying an expected loss of about A$200 on the A$5,000 turnover. Subtracting that from the A$100 bonus leaves an expected shortfall — the bonus is negative EV for a patient, rational play. That math is a simple way to judge whether promotional play makes sense for you.

Banking choices change the bonus outcome for Australian players

Not all deposit methods are equal when a bonus is offered. For Australian IPs Casinonic shows different cashier behaviour than the marketing homepage; payment method restrictions and withdrawal minima materially change options.

  • Card (Visa/Mastercard): instant deposit but high decline/failure rate for AU cards (≈40% decline). Cards may qualify for bonuses but can trigger extra KYC during withdrawals.
  • Neosurf: popular for privacy and often accepted for bonus eligibility. But Neosurf deposits are non-refundable and can complicate withdrawal routing later.
  • Crypto (BTC/USDT): fastest real-world payout (1–4 hours post-approval) and typically the smoothest route to withdraw bonus-related winnings. Crypto often avoids high minimums used by bank transfers.
  • Bank transfer / international wire: advertised speeds often understate reality. For AU players, real-world withdrawal times are commonly 5–10 business days and minimum thresholds are frequently set high (A$300–A$500) which can block small winners.

Given these differences, the payment method you pick at deposit not only affects speed but can change whether you can access winnings at all — a crucial consideration when evaluating a welcome or reload promo.

Comparing expected value: bonus vs no-bonus play

Simple EV check: if a bonus requires A$5,000 in wagers and the house edge is roughly 4% on the games you’ll play, expect to lose about A$200 across those wagers. If the bonus credit is A$100, you’re still about A$100 behind on average. That doesn’t factor variance or time limits — both of which typically make real outcomes worse for the player. Use this arithmetic as a quick filter: if the expected loss on clearing exceeds the bonus credit, it’s likely not worth taking for a serious, bankroll-conscious punter.

Bonus Value Breakdown: Where the Math Helps and Where It Hurts

The practical value of any casino bonus is driven by four variables: wagering, eligible games, max bet, and max cashout. At One Casino, those variables are doing most of the work. The bonus may look clean on the surface, but the terms determine whether it is a useful starter offer or just a controlled sampler.

For Canadian players, CAD support is a positive because it avoids foreign exchange drag. That matters more than many casual players realize. If your balance is converted in and out of another currency, small bonuses lose efficiency before you even start wagering. The advantage of CAD is not glamour; it is preservation of value.

Bonus factorWhat it means in practiceValue impact
C$10 no-deposit bonusLets you test the site without funding the accountUseful for sampling, limited for serious bankroll growth
35x wageringYou must turn over the bonus amount many times before cashoutReduces expected value and increases variance
Game contribution rulesSlots contribute more than table or live gamesPushes play toward higher-volatility outcomes
C$5 max bet ruleLimits the size of each qualifying spin or wager during bonus playPrevents aggressive grinding strategies
Cashout capPromo winnings may be limited even after wagering is metCan sharply reduce final realized value

This is why an experienced player should treat the bonus as a product test rather than a guaranteed profit engine. If you prefer measured risk, the offer can still have use. If you prefer optimal value, you need to compare the restrictions against what similar offshore brands give you in the same market.

How the Double Up Structure Behaves in Practice

The headline promise is “risk-free” cashback if you do not double the deposit. That sounds comforting, but the fine print appears to be where the real edge sits. The most important restriction is the even-money betting rule. Reports suggest that trying to grind through the target with red/black or similar near-even roulette bets can trigger voiding of the cashback. In other words, a strategy that looks conservative may be treated as bonus abuse by the operator.

That matters because many experienced players naturally gravitate to low-volatility bets when a target is attached. With Lucky’s structure, the offer seems to penalise that instinct. If your strategy depends on table-game progression, you need to check whether the promotion allows it at all. If the answer is no, the offer may be more restrictive than the banner suggests. For a value assessment, that reduces the practical worth of the deal, especially if your normal edge-seeking approach relies on controlled staking rather than slot volatility.

The timing element is also critical. The target period is short, so the bonus behaves more like a sprint than a campaign. That introduces two problems. First, you may be pushed into games with swingy outcomes simply to meet the deadline. Second, if you make a mistake in the first session, there may not be enough time left to recover. Promotions built around short windows often look generous because they are easy to understand, but they can be unforgiving once play begins.
